INGREDIENTS
Cod fillet 1.3 lbs (600 g)
Peeled tomatoes 1 ¾ cup (400 g)
Potatoes 2
White onions 1
Garlic 2 cloves
White wine ½ cup (100 g)
Fresh chili pepper 1
Parsley to taste - minced
Extra virgin olive oil to taste
Salt to taste
Black pepper to taste
Preparation

How to prepare Easy stewed cod

To prepare the stewed cod, first peel the potatoes 1 and cut them into cubes of about 1 inch 2. Clean and finely slice the onion 3.

Cut the chili pepper in half 4. In a pan, heat the oil together with the crushed unpeeled garlic, the chili pepper 5, and the parsley stems 6.

Add the onions to the pan 7 and sauté for a few minutes until the onions become translucent. Then add the potatoes 8 and brown for a few minutes, stirring often. Deglaze with white wine 9 and let all the alcohol evaporate, stirring occasionally.

Now add the crushed peeled tomatoes 10, stir and season with salt and pepper 11. Cover with a lid 12 and cook for 30 minutes over medium heat, stirring occasionally, or until the potatoes are tender.

Meanwhile, cut the cod fillets into smaller pieces 13, removing any bones. After 30 minutes, remove the parsley stems and garlic from the pan 14, then place the cod 15.

Cover again with a lid 16 and cook for another 20 minutes or until the fish is cooked. Meanwhile, finely chop the parsley leaves 17 and sprinkle them in the pan at the end of cooking 18.

Plate 19 and finish with a generous sprinkle of chopped parsley 20. The stewed cod is ready to be enjoyed while still hot 21!

Storage

Stewed cod can be stored in the refrigerator, in a closed container, for up to 1-2 days. When serving, you can reheat it in a pan over low heat, adding a splash of water.

Advice

For a more Mediterranean taste, you can add black olives and desalted capers to the sauce during cooking.

For a white version, remove the tomatoes and add vegetable broth or fish stock.
